Web6 Jan 2024 · Gene: Allele: Definition: A gene is a portion of DNA that determines a certain trait. An allele is a specific form of a gene. Function: Genes are responsible for the expression of traits. Alleles are responsible for the variations in which a given trait can be expressed. Pairing: Genes do not occur in pairs. We all have two alleles, or versions, of each gene. Being homozygous for a particular gene means you inherited two identical versions. It’s the opposite of a heterozygous genotype ...

Genes are chunks of DNA that contribute to particular traits or functions by coding for proteins that influence physiology. Alleles are different versions of a gene, which vary according to the nucleotide base present at a particular genome location.
